Wood siding replacement services involve removing existing damaged or deteriorated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the appearance and integrity of a building’s exterior. The process typically includes inspecting the current siding for issues such as rot, warping, or insect damage, and then carefully removing the compromised sections. After preparation, new wood siding is installed, often matching the original style and finish to ensure a seamless appearance. This service helps improve the overall look of a property while enhancing its structural protection against weather elements.
These services address common problems associated with aging or damaged wood siding, such as moisture intrusion, pest infestations, and decay. Over time, wood siding can become cracked, warped, or rotted, leading to gaps that allow water and pests to penetrate the building’s envelope. Replacing compromised siding helps prevent further damage, reduces the risk of mold growth, and maintains the property’s value. Additionally, a siding replacement can improve energy efficiency by eliminating drafts caused by warped or broken panels.

Professionals offering wood siding replacement services typically work with a variety of wood types, including cedar, pine, and redwood, among others. They may also assist with selecting the appropriate siding style, such as lap, shingles, or board-and-batten, to match the original design or achieve a desired aesthetic. Material and Scope - Costs for wood siding replacement typically range from $5,000 to $15,000, depending on the size of the property and the type of wood used. Larger homes or more intricate designs may be at the higher end of the spectrum.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s generally account for a significant portion of the total, often between $2,500 and $7,000. The complexity of the project and local labor rates influence this estimate.
Additional Costs - Expenses for removal, disposal, and surface preparation can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all price. These costs vary based on the condition of the existing siding and site accessibility.
